I have the billet 2 piece stall it is rebuild able and a triple disc. @ 2800. I was going to go 3000 or 3200 but was talked out of it. I have 600rwhp in a 5.3 6l80e drives great but still playing with tune to reduce the effort to get it to move. I can increase idle but I think I can do better then that. And I have a 2 step for launch anyways. Turbo is a 76/75 so not as strong down low as my old turbo but comes alive at 3200rpm.

Not sure what engine you've got but when my 5100 lb 4x4 truck had a 5.3 turbo and 3k stall it was lazy off the line...until you nailed it lol. When I blew the 5.3 (tune) and did a 6.0 had it tightened to 2600 and it drove like normal. I'm thinking you may be happy with a 2800-3200 if it's a 10.5 inch. I would talk to the manufacturers and give them your setup. Mine was Precision triple disk and they took my converter back and gave me another size when I was't happy and even restalled the new one at no charge as I recall. Great customer service at that time. Still have it in storage. Oh didn't answer your question. DO A STALL!
